做游戏最好用什么编程软件

fiy 其他 166

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    做游戏最好用的编程软件有很多种,以下是几个常用的编程软件推荐:

    1. Unity
      Unity是一款强大的跨平台游戏开发引擎,支持多种平台,包括PC、移动设备和主机。它提供了丰富的开发工具和资源,使得游戏开发变得更加简单和高效。Unity使用C#作为主要的编程语言,具有友好的界面和强大的功能,适合初学者和有经验的开发者使用。

    2. Unreal Engine
      Unreal Engine是一款先进的游戏引擎,被广泛用于制作高质量的AAA级游戏。它提供了强大的工具和功能,包括可视化脚本编辑器和蓝图系统,使得游戏开发变得更加灵活和快速。Unreal Engine使用C++作为主要的编程语言,对于有编程基础的开发者来说非常适合使用。

    3. Cocos2d-x
      Cocos2d-x是一个开源的游戏开发框架,支持多平台开发,包括iOS、Android、Windows等。它使用C++作为主要的编程语言,具有高性能和灵活的特点。Cocos2d-x提供了丰富的游戏开发工具和资源,使得开发者可以快速地创建游戏。

    4. GameMaker Studio
      GameMaker Studio是一款易于使用的游戏开发软件,适合初学者和没有编程经验的开发者使用。它提供了可视化的拖拽式编程界面,使得游戏开发变得简单和快速。GameMaker Studio支持多平台开发,并且可以导出到各种主流的平台。

    综上所述,选择适合自己的游戏开发编程软件取决于个人的需求和经验水平。如果是初学者,可以选择易于上手的软件,如GameMaker Studio;如果是有编程基础的开发者,可以选择功能强大的软件,如Unity或Unreal Engine。无论选择哪种软件,都需要进行一定的学习和实践,才能掌握游戏开发的技巧和方法。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    选择适合游戏开发的编程软件是非常重要的。下面是几个最适合制作游戏的编程软件:

    1. Unity:Unity 是目前最受欢迎的游戏开发引擎之一。它支持多个平台,包括 Windows、Mac、iOS、Android 等。Unity 提供了强大的图形渲染功能和物理引擎,可以帮助开发者创建各种类型的游戏,从简单的 2D 游戏到复杂的 3D 游戏都可以实现。

    2. Unreal Engine:Unreal Engine 是另一个非常流行的游戏开发引擎。它提供了强大的渲染引擎和物理引擎,可以创建高质量的图形效果和真实的物理模拟。Unreal Engine 适用于开发大型的、高度定制的 3D 游戏,如动作游戏、角色扮演游戏等。

    3. Godot:Godot 是一个免费的开源游戏引擎,适合初学者和独立开发者使用。它提供了易于使用的可视化编辑器和脚本语言,可以创建各种类型的游戏。Godot 支持 2D 和 3D 游戏开发,具有良好的性能和灵活的工作流程。

    4. Cocos2d:Cocos2d 是一个流行的 2D 游戏开发框架,适用于移动平台游戏开发。它支持多个平台,包括 iOS、Android、Windows Phone 等。Cocos2d 提供了丰富的功能和易于使用的 API,可以帮助开发者快速创建高质量的 2D 游戏。

    5. GameMaker:GameMaker 是一款易于使用的游戏开发工具,适合初学者和独立开发者使用。它提供了可视化编辑器和简单的脚本语言,可以创建各种类型的 2D 游戏。GameMaker 支持多个平台,包括 Windows、Mac、iOS、Android 等。

    选择适合自己的编程软件,需要根据自身的需求和技术水平来决定。以上列举的软件都有各自的优点和特点,可以根据自己的喜好和项目需求进行选择。同时,不管选择哪个软件,都需要不断学习和实践,提升自己的游戏开发技能。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在制作游戏的过程中,选择合适的编程软件是非常重要的。下面将介绍几种常用的游戏编程软件,供您参考。

    1. Unity
      Unity是目前最流行的游戏引擎之一,它提供了强大的游戏开发工具和编辑器,支持多平台开发,包括Windows、Mac、iOS、Android等。Unity使用C#作为主要编程语言,可以编写脚本来实现游戏逻辑和交互功能。Unity具有丰富的资源库和社区支持,可以帮助开发者快速开发高质量的游戏。

    2. Unreal Engine
      Unreal Engine是另一个流行的游戏引擎,它提供了强大的渲染功能和物理引擎,适用于制作高品质的游戏。Unreal Engine使用C++作为主要编程语言,对于有C++编程经验的开发者来说非常友好。Unreal Engine也有自己的编辑器,可以方便地创建和编辑游戏场景、角色和动画。

    3. Cocos2d-x
      Cocos2d-x是一个开源的游戏引擎,支持多平台开发,包括iOS、Android、Windows等。Cocos2d-x使用C++作为主要编程语言,具有高性能和可扩展性。它提供了丰富的游戏开发工具和库,包括场景管理、动画、碰撞检测等功能,可以帮助开发者快速制作2D游戏。

    4. GameMaker Studio
      GameMaker Studio是一个适用于制作2D游戏的跨平台游戏引擎。它使用GML(GameMaker Language)作为主要编程语言,是一种简单易学的脚本语言。GameMaker Studio具有直观的图形界面和强大的游戏编辑器,可以帮助开发者快速创建游戏场景、角色和动画。

    5. Construct
      Construct是一个基于HTML5的游戏开发工具,它使用可视化的方式进行游戏制作,无需编程经验。Construct提供了丰富的游戏组件和行为,包括物理引擎、碰撞检测、动画等,可以帮助开发者轻松制作2D游戏。

    以上是几种常用的游戏编程软件,每种软件都有自己的特点和适用场景。根据个人的需求和编程经验,选择合适的软件进行游戏开发是非常重要的。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部